友愛パック [DS/GBA]
久々に、R4i(Ultra)というカードを新たに入手しました。
今まで、非公式な互換カードや偽カードは、まったく所有していなかったのですが...
調べてみると、R4i(Ultra)はAK2iとの互換性が非常に高いことが分かりました。
そうと分かれば、素直にR4i&R4U kernelなんて使ってられませんネ。
何かしても..何もしなくても..色々云われる状態になっているので..
どうせ、云われるならトコトン逝きましょう!
当然ですが..どこからもお金など頂いてません。頂けるものは、今なら断りませんヨ!
そんなこんなで、できたのを集めたのが...コレ(これが、私なりの友愛です)!
「友愛パック」 (AK2/AK2iおよびAK2i互換カード専用) 3/24:更新
チョット、FWに細工がしてあって..公式カーネルしかダイレクト・ブートできないことに
対応したことから始まって色々と検証してみました。
・友愛ブート
色々なカーネルやHomeBrewをダイレクト・ブートします。リセット用途でも使用可能です。
・友愛YSMenu
AK2では、チートが使えなかったYSMenuで、DSTTやR4と同等の機能を提供します。
・友愛MS206
最新版には対応していないので、おまけですが..MS206から商用NDSを起動します。
私は、R4i(Ultra)で「友愛ブート」を使用して、MoonshellとYSMenuの2つを選択ブートできる
ようにしていますが非常に快適です。
AK2iよりカード認識が安定していて、価格も非常に安いので実験には最適です。
当然なのですが、公式のカーネル以外にもAK2公式カーネルやAK2i互換カード用のカーネルも
問題なく起動できます。
そういえば..cIOS rev18が今日公開されるんだっけ?!もうすぐrev20
困ったゾ..既に次のネタが無いゾ!
再開前の「お断り」.. [DS/GBA]
NDSの解析ですが、休止してからかれこれ1年程経過しました。
そろそろ、初心に帰ってイチから再開しようかと思っていたのですが...
最近になって、私の名前(Rudolph)を語ったり、私が作成したように装って公開している
パッチプログラムやアーカイブが目立っております。
最初は、名前が偶然に一致した程度と考えて..気にしてもいなかったです...
次第にエスカレートしていたのは分かっていたのですが、あまりにもくだらなくて無視していました。
私が反応を示さないせいか、私が実際に公開しているアーカイブを同梱しているような非常に
悪質な形で公開されているケースもあります。
このような形で公開されたアーカイブで、評価・批判・問合せを頂いても迷惑なだけで
何も嬉しくはありません。
今まで、ほぼ無法状態で好き勝手にやっていた、ツケだとは思うのですが...
一応ではありますが....
NDSの解析における今までの私の方針と、私が公開したアーカイブや情報の特徴に
ついて書いておきます。
・NDSの市販ゲームに対する解析は一切行っておりません。よって、パッチ情報を公開したり
パッチプログラムを公開することはありません(そこまで、ノッテません)。
・一部のテスト用のモジュールのやり取り以外で、アーカイブを
ココ(www009.upp.so-net.ne.jp/rudolph/)以外で公開することはありません。
ココ以外で公開されているアーカイブは、二次配付もしくは私とはまったく無関係のものです。
・私が作成して公開したアーカイブには、必ず日本語(SJIS)のドキュメントが同梱されています。
ドキュメントが無かったり、日本語以外のドキュメントだけの場合は、私とは無関係のものです。
また、原則としてドキュメントには、皇帝(Rudolph)もしくは Rudolph(皇帝)の署名があります。
・パッチ情報やパッチの為のプログラム(NDSの市販ゲーム以外)を、公開することはあります。
但し、実際にパッチ済みのアーカイブをそのまま同梱するようなことは絶対にありません。
もし、私が公開した情報によって作成されたプログラムやアーカイブであっても、
私が作成・公開したものと錯覚するような形でクレジットを入れる行為は遠慮してください。
そういった場合は、作成者の名前をはっきりとさせた上で、私の情報やプログラム利用・参考にした等、
誰もが分かるような形での掲示にしてください(あまりにも当たり前の事ですが..)。
そういえば、「AKAIO 1.5.1 MOD」とやらも、当然ですが..私が作成・公開したものではありません。
AKAIOに対しては、少なからず思うところはありますが....
上記の条件から私が無関係であることが、明確なものに対しての問合せは無視させていただきます。
FTPdの通信部分を弄った! [DS/GBA]
一応、最終版にするつもりだったのですが..通信部分があまりにも醜かったので..
通信部分だけですが修正してみました。
今回は、「dswifi 0.3.10」を適当に弄っています(実はテストも適当..)。
<修正点>
・ESS-IDステルス(ANYアクセス拒否)機能のサポート
・AOSS自動設定のサポート(「らくらく無線スタート」は未確認)
・少しだけですが、通信の安定化と通信速度の高速化
「dswifi 0.3.10」を、勝手に弄ったことにより..通信部分に何らかの不具合があるかもしれません。
通信速度を目一杯上げてますので、通信状態の良いところ(できれば、DSはAPのすぐそば)で
使ってください。
本ツールの使い方等の詳細は、「読んでネ.txt」を参照してください。
基本的に、本ツールに関するサポートは一切いたしません。
あくまで、個人的な研究・実験用として使ってください。
ROMのSAVEデータが破損する等の不具合が発生しても責任は取れませんので..自己責任で..!
====== 重要なお願い ========================================
ROMイメージおよびSAVEデータは、個人での研究・実験用に限定して使用してください。
ROMイメージおよびSAVEデータの販売・譲渡・配布等の行為は絶対に行わないでください。
また、このツールはこれらの不正行為を助長するものではありません。
========================================================
NDS Backup Tool FTPd [DS/GBA]
DS関連は、興味を惹くネタ(できそうな事)がなくて..
滅入るような事は、山のようにあるのですが...
復帰までの道は長そうです。
そんな状況ではありますが、DS開発環境の整備を実施しました。
試しに、「NDS Backup Tool」の別方式のプログラムを作成してみました。
今回はDS側がFTPdになりますので、PCから使い慣れたFTPクライアントで操作します。
<接続できない場合のポイント>
・PC:ファイアウォールの設定
・Wifi-AP:ESS-ID ANY接続
・DS(FTPd):IPアドレス確認
本ツールの使い方等の詳細は、「読んでネ.txt」を参照してください。
基本的に、本ツールに関するサポートは一切いたしません。
あくまで、個人的な研究・実験用として使ってください。
ROMのSAVEデータが破損する等の不具合が発生しても責任は取れませんので..自己責任で..!
====== 重要なお願い ========================================
ROMイメージおよびSAVEデータは、個人での研究・実験用に限定して使用してください。
ROMイメージおよびSAVEデータの販売・譲渡・配布等の行為は絶対に行わないでください。
また、このツールはこれらの不正行為を助長するものではありません。
========================================================
MoonShell2、本当におしまいなの? [DS/GBA]
MoonShell2は、Beta5で中止になってしまいました?!
しかし、このままでも十分実用になりますので..まだまだ使用させていただきます。
適当ながら公開させていただいた、GBA ExpLoader MSHL2ですが..
いつもの事ですが、バグがありましたので修正しました。
R4とDSLinkのMoonShell2用のresetmseを、おまけで付けておきました。
EZ5系は、ez5sys.binをEZ5S.ndsで逝けました
(他にカーネルで提供されているモジュールだけではでダメなのある?)。
微力ですが、何とかMoonShell2を盛り上げて....
moonlightさんに復活していただきたいと思っているのですが....
EZ3in1の新しいタイプ(Puls?)で、GBA ExpLoaderでブラウザ拡張RAMと振動が
使えないらしいです。しかし、これを入手することは無い(できない?)と思いますので
対応することはできません。確実に動作するソースが入手できれば考えますが..
また、もともとおまけだったNDS Backup Tool 3in1の対応版を
リリースするつもりは今のところまったくありません。
コメントでも書きましたが、電池切れと共にこの製品とはいい加減おさらばします
(十分楽しみましたし..これって、私の解釈では不具合製品ということで...)。
MoonShell2で、GBA... [DS/GBA]
早速ですが、MoonShell2で追加されたextend linkの機能を使って
GBAファイルを起動するテストアプリを作ってみました。
基本的に、GBA ExpLoader V0.58の「PSRAM/SDRAMモード」「No_MultiSave」です。
MoonShell2で指定したGBAファイルを、Slot-2のPSRAM/SDRAMに展開して起動します。
こんな適当でいいのでしょうか?
遅くなったけど.. [DS/GBA]
今年は時間もコレといったネタも無かったので...
NDS_Backup_Toolのチョットした変更で、お茶を濁そうと思っていたのに..
それでもすっかり遅くなってしまいました。
連日の酔っ払いで、本当に鼻が赤くなってるかも?
どうも最近のFlashタイプのSAVEが、認識できていないようなので
iniファイルで設定できるようにしてみました。
また、SAVEファイルの名前も変えてみました。自動でも1個目はそのままの名前でも
使えるようになりました。
ちなみにWifi版もと思ったのですが、DSiでカード交換不能の問題がクリアできないので..
もう少し調べてからにします。
ヤッパ、デグレート... [DS/GBA]
やっと、少しだけ更新したGBA_ExpLoaderですが..予想通りデグレートが発見されました。
FLASH512のタイプのパッチが正しくあたっていませんでしたので、殆どのFLASH512の
タイプでSAVEできない もしくはハングアップしていました。
「GBA ExpLoader V0.58b」
一応未確認ですが、問合せがありそうなので「EZ3in1拡張パックplus」にも対応しました。
仕様は今までの「EZ3in1拡張パック」と同じで、NORは最初の32MBのみ使用します。
DSiの解析を自己解禁して、色々とやっているのですが...何ともサッパリ進みません
っていうか全然分かりません。
DSiのDS互換モードは、ガチガチに固められていてまったく隙がありません。
DSiについて、少し書こうと思いましたが殆どが予測になってしまうので今は止めておきます。
でも、DS互換モードでカードを一度抜いた後にまったく認識しない(割込みも発生しない)のには
困っています。ipasとやらで簡単に実現していたようなのですが....
抜差し後も認識させる方法が分かる方がいましたら教えていただきたいです。
デグレートしてなければいいのですが.. [DS/GBA]
やっと、GBA_ExpLoaderを更新できました。
色々と中途半端に弄った後に、長らく放置していたので、元に戻すのが大変で...
デグレートのバグがたくさん内在しているかもしれません。
「GBA ExpLoader V0.58a」 (緊急修正:FATの初期化ルーチンがテスト版のままでした)
<修正点>
・[EXP128K]のFLASH1Mタイプのパッチの不具合を修正。
・[ M3/G6 ]のFLASH1Mタイプのパッチに暫定で対応(正しく動作しない場合あり)。
・SAVEの拡張子を、大文字と小文字のどちらでも使用できるようにした。
・複数のSAVEタイプのサインが存在する時の処理を修正(通常は、先に見つかった方)。
・ヘッダの自動修復を修正して、"header.dat"を不要にした。
・他にも修正したバグがあったかも?
今となっては、もうコレの需要は無いですよね...
期待されていた方々には、本当にお待たせしてしまいました。
さて、...次はアレの解析ですか...
サボリすぎ!! [DS/GBA]
完全にサボリモード全開です。モチベーションが低すぎです。
一応、ご報告いただいたGBA_Backup_Toolの不具合を、修正しましたので
公開しておきます。
<V0.21修正点>
・SAVファイル拡張子を小文字に変更(GBA_ExpLoaderに準拠)。
・GameTitleとGamecodeが、小文字の場合もファイル名に使用するように変更。
・FATライブラリのSFNが重複する不具合を修正。
GBA_ExpLoaderですが、FLASH1Mタイプのパッチを作り直して[EXP128K]での
不具合は解消しました。
「GBA Expansion Pack」でFLASH1Mタイプのパッチが機能しない原因も判明しましたが、
これに対応するのは非常に面倒なため保留中!
SFNが重複する致命的な不具合が、コチラにもあると思いますので至急公開する予定です。
近況です。
なかなか時間が取れないので、ほとんど何もやってません。
PSP3000:
綺麗になった画面を見たいと思いますが..CFWが入らないのであれば魅力ないです。
CPUを交換するようなワザはとても無理なので...
DSi:
DSiモードとかあるようですが、つなぎ(対策優先..)のマイナーチェンジでしょうか?
とても後継機とは思えないのですが...
両方とも暫くは様子見の方向です。
最近は、PS2に浮気してます。
ココにきて、FMCBやESRはすごいです。FMCBからHDL/ESRで...
手元のソフトを片っ端からHDDに入れてみました。HDLで「みんゴル/テニ」が途中で止まる!
悔しいので、DiscにDVDビデオとして焼いてESRで起動したら問題なく動作しました。
わざわざ手元にあるソフトを、Discに焼いて...マッタクもって意味なしですが..
単なる実験好きということで...